News summary

A Russian drone strike in Zaporizhzhia on Friday night killed a family of three, including a 14-year-old girl, amidst ongoing tensions as Ukraine and Russia prepare for separate negotiations with the U.S. The attack, part of a larger barrage where Russia launched 179 drones, also wounded 12 others, including a nine-month-old baby. Ukrainian officials condemned the strike as a violation of ceasefire agreements, with President Zelensky's chief of staff emphasizing the use of Iranian-style Shahed drones in the assault. The governor of Zaporizhzhia reported on the efforts to rescue the family from the rubble, highlighting the tragic loss of life. This incident occurs just before both nations engage with U.S. officials in Saudi Arabia to discuss potential ceasefire terms. Russia's President Putin has dismissed proposals for a full ceasefire, instead suggesting a halt to attacks on energy sites.
